Bulgaria's Health Ministry has declared flu epidemic in the region of Sofia, as of Tuesday, and in the cities of Blagoevgrad and Petrich, as of Wednesday.
The number of sick people in the Sofia region has exceeded 300 per 10,000. People from all age groups have been infected, the biggest number being in kids and teenagers. The disease has been found to occur in a mild and moderate form.
Severe measures have been introduced in schools, in order to prevent the spread of the disease. The ministry has announced that if 25% of the students are absent, a flu break could be declared until the end of the epidemic.
So far, the absent students in nine schools in the Sofia region are more than 25%. However, the percentage in Blagoevgrad and Petrich is about 18-22% and no flu break is expected.
